HOW TO MAKE RUSTIC MEDITERRANEAN VEGETABLE RATATOUILLE SOUP

Crafting this Rustic Mediterranean Vegetable Ratatouille Soup is a rewarding journey that builds layers of flavor step by step. With simple techniques and gentle simmering, you’ll coax out the best in each ingredient, creating a harmonious, comforting soup perfect for any occasion.

1. Heat the olive oil in a large pot over medium heat until it gently shimmers, then add the chopped onion. Let the onions cook while stirring occasionally for about 5 minutes, until they become translucent and tender, releasing their natural sweetness.

2. Add the minced garlic and continue cooking for another minute, stirring frequently to ensure the garlic softens gently without burning. This step infuses the oil with a warm, aromatic base.

3. Stir in the red and yellow bell peppers, zucchini, and eggplant, tossing them in the fragrant oil and onions. Cook for about 7 minutes or until the vegetables are slightly softened and begin to release their juices. This helps develop deeper flavors as the vegetables mingle.

4. Add the chopped ripe tomatoes, crushed tomatoes, and vegetable broth, stirring to combine everything evenly. Sprinkle in the dried thyme, dried oregano, and season with salt and pepper to taste. The herbs will bloom in the hot liquid, infusing every spoonful.

5. Bring the mixture to a boil, then immediately reduce the heat to a gentle simmer. Cover the pot and let the soup simmer undisturbed for 30 minutes, allowing the tomatoes to break down fully and the flavors to meld into a cohesive, rich broth.

6. Stir in the fresh basil and parsley just before serving, tearing the basil leaves to release their fragrant oils and chopping parsley for a bright garnish.

7. Taste and adjust seasoning if needed—sprinkle more salt, pepper, or a dash of olive oil for extra richness. Ladle the soup into bowls and serve hot alongside crusty bread for dipping into every last drop of that luscious broth.

HOW TO STORE RUSTIC MEDITERRANEAN VEGETABLE RATATOUILLE SOUP

This flavorful ratatouille soup is even more delightful the next day, as the ingredients continue to harmonize and intensify. Proper storage will preserve its bright colors, fresh herb notes, and delicious texture. Whether you want to prep ahead, enjoy leftovers, or freeze for future meals, follow these simple guidelines to lock in freshness and flavor. Always allow the soup to cool slightly at room temperature before storing, but don’t leave it out for more than two hours to prevent bacterial growth. Use airtight containers to keep out excess air and moisture, and label with the date so you can track its best-by timeline.

  • Refrigerator Storage: Transfer cooled soup into a clean, airtight container. Store on the middle shelf for up to 4 days, ensuring minimal temperature fluctuation. Reheat gently on the stove or in the microwave until steaming.
  • Freezer Storage: Portion the soup into freezer-safe containers or heavy-duty resealable bags, leaving a little headspace for expansion. Freeze for up to 3 months. Thaw overnight in the fridge before reheating.
  • Vacuum-Seal Packing: For longer freezer life and optimal freshness, vacuum-seal individual portions. This method prevents freezer burn and maximizes flavor retention.
  • Reheating Tips: Warm slowly over low to medium heat on the stove, stirring occasionally. Add a splash of vegetable broth or water if the soup thickens too much. Finish with a fresh tear of basil or parsley to revive bright flavors.

Frequently Asked Questions

Expand All:
Can I use frozen vegetables instead of fresh for this ratatouille soup?

Yes, you can use frozen vegetables if fresh ones are not available. Just be mindful that frozen vegetables may release more water during cooking, so you may want to reduce the amount of vegetable broth slightly to achieve the desired consistency.

Is it necessary to peel the eggplant before adding it to the soup?

Peeling the eggplant is not necessary, as the skin is edible and adds texture. However, if you prefer a smoother soup or if the skin is particularly tough, you can peel it before dicing.

Can I make this soup vegan-friendly?

Yes, this ratatouille soup is already vegan as it does not contain any animal products. Ensure that the vegetable broth you use is also vegan if you are preparing it for a strict vegan diet.

How can I store leftovers, and how long will they last?

Store any leftovers in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 4 days. The flavors will continue to develop, making it even tastier the next day. You can also freeze the soup for up to 3 months; just make sure to let it cool completely before transferring to a freezer-safe container.

What are some good side dishes or pairings to serve with this soup?

This soup pairs wonderfully with crusty bread for dipping, a fresh green salad, or a platter of olives and cheese for a more substantial Mediterranean-inspired meal. A crisp, chilled white wine also complements this dish nicely.
